LabCorp

Senior Manager, National Field Activation

Durham NC Full time

Recognized as one of Forbes 2024 “America's Best Large Employers” and named to the Forbes 2024 "Best Employers for Diversity", Labcorp is seeking to hire a Senior Manager, National Field Activation.

The Senior Manager, National Field Activation plays a pivotal role in driving growth and enhancing brand perception in local markets. This position partners closely with divisional sales leaders and cross-functional marketing teams to orchestrate strategic product introductions, integrated campaigns, scalable programs, and sales activation initiatives. The role is critical to supporting divisional growth plans and achieving revenue targets through innovative, data-driven marketing strategies.

Applicants who live within 35 miles of either the Burlington, NC or Durham, NC location will follow a hybrid schedule. This schedule includes a minimum of three in-office days per week at an assigned location, either Burlington or Durham, supporting both collaboration and flexibility.

Key Responsibilities

  • Strategic Planning: Collaborate with divisional sales leadership and marketing teams to develop and execute growth strategies aligned with business objectives.

  • Product Sales Activation: Implement structured product introduction approaches and expanded product roadmaps to enable effective sales campaigns and profitable growth.

  • Marketing Communication: Support communication strategies that align with Labcorp’s vision and priorities for the Diagnostics commercial audience.

  • Sales Activation Programs: Design and lead scalable, integrated marketing programs to drive lead generation, market share growth, and increased penetration based on market research and consumer insights.

  • Cross-functional Collaboration: Partner with internal teams and external vendors to ensure timely, on-budget delivery of campaigns and programs.

  • Data-driven Optimization: Analyze market data and campaign performance metrics to inform decisions and continuously improve marketing strategies.
